Spalted Maple and Honey Locust Child's Step Stool
Honey Locust doesn't get enough love. It's a strong, dense, relatively rot resistant wood with a beautiful honey colour and grain patterns that remind me a lot of Elm. The Spalted Silver Maple is dropdead gorgeous as the step, top and crossbar. Doesn't matter what I'm making, I will always consider using spalted wood. A few shop made walnut dowels for contrast and insurance, done and done 😊

Honey Locust and Yellow Birch Endgrain Cuttingboard
All done 😌 it wasn't a big deal to finish up because I took my time in the earlier stages. And other than a quick 600grit after the brand, I finished the surfaces with planes rather than sanding. I've found that birch REALLY shows swirl marks, but planes nicely provided your iron is super sharp. Gave it a good buff with a food safe finish and it's ready to go. Spalted Maple Modern Wall Organizer
Hey 👋 Our computer died lol. It's all good, it was old and we needed a new one anyway, but until getting the new one set up I didn't have the ability to get photos off my camera so I couldn't really upload. I've got it (mostly) setup now and I've begun the task of restoring and transferring all the files over....I have so much music it makes me want to cry 😢
But! It's set up enough where I can share this wicked piece. I pushed myself on design side of things to make something functional, 3 shelves and 9 hooks with a 1" hole bored in each hook to accommodate a clothes hanger, as well as esthetically pleasing. I'm thrilled with the results.
I textured the vertical panels by hand before blacking them and the shelves out with to really pop the in the boards. I'm pleased with the overall shape, the interior angles give it a nice amount of visual movement while retaining the outside rectangular boarder. The double on the back made mounting it a breeze too.
